Output 9589279421ef0b81dbc073ef273ce8930ec1f7fa27b89fc18db4c5daa49c6130:0

value
3791659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28389e5cfecf5c7d751e45643715047118160fda OP_EQUAL
address
35Mgn9TonXgqQp8vSuVTtpz1QhZo1NbG9b
transaction
9589279421ef0b81dbc073ef273ce8930ec1f7fa27b89fc18db4c5daa49c6130
spent
true